Foreign Institutional Investors and Indian Stock Market

India opened its stock markets to foreign institutional investors in September 1992 and since then Indian economy has emerged as a prominent market for the global investors. The presence of FIIs in stock market has always remained a hot and debatable issue. The present book is the outcome of an empirical research conducted to study the trends, magnitude and composition of FIIs in India over the last 20 years along with their impact on stock return and volatility. This book is organized into eight chapters. These are: Introduction, Review of Literature, Research Methodology, Growth and Composition of FII inflows in India, the Impact of the foreign institutional investors on market development, market capitalization and liquidity of Indian stock market, impact of foreign institutional investment on stock market return and volatility, Determinants of FIIs inflows to India and Major findings and Conclusion. It is expected that the book will be very beneficial for the research scholars, investors, academicians and policy makers.
